Reviews

As a Christian naturalist grounded in evidence as modern-day Scripture and ecology as the heart of theology, I have valued Karl Peters's writings for decades. This is an important contribution to the science-and-religion dialogue. I found Dr. Peters's interpretations of the Christian faith insightful, even (especially!) when they differed from my own. I recommend this book without reservation. It will stretch your mind and warm your heart and deserves a wide readership. --Michael Dowd, post-doom eco-theologian and author of Thank God for Evolution To open-minded spirits, scientific insights are to be valued for the power they have to provide insight and transform our worldview. In Christian Naturalism, Karl Peters offers sensitive and engaging reflections on major religious and humanist themes. One need not agree with him on each detail to be enriched by reading this well-informed book that is personal and at the same time relevant to all of us. --Willem B. Drees, Tilburg University, emeritus Masterful! Karl Peters interweaves his life-long immersion in Christian sensibilities with science-based worldviews, creating a lucid and heartfelt synthesis that honors and celebrates both sets of understandings. --Ursula Goodenough, Washington University, emerita

Author Information

Karl E. Peters is Emeritus Professor of Philosophy and Religion at Rollins College Winter Park, Florida. He is former editor and co-editor of Zygon: Journal of Religion and Science. Peters is the author of Dancing with the Sacred: Evolution, Ecology, and God and Spiritual Transformations: Science, Religion, and Human Becoming.
